What is Mesosphaerum?

Mesosphaerum is a small genus of flowering plants in the family Lamiaceae, commonly known as mint or deadnettle family. The name "Mesosphaerum" comes from Greek words "mesos," meaning middle, and "sphaira," meaning ball, referring to the spherical shape of its fruit.

Key Facts about Mesosphaerum

Classification and Distribution

Mesosphaerum is classified within the Lamiaceae family, which comprises over 7,000 species worldwide. The genus contains approximately 10 known species distributed across tropical regions in Central and South America, including:

  • M. canescens: Found in Mexico and Central America
  • M. pachyphyllum: Native to Peru and Ecuador

Morphology and Growth Habit

Mesosphaerum plants are typically characterized by their small size (up to 1 meter tall) and compact growth habit, often producing clusters of tiny white or blue flowers in the axils of leaves.
